I.P.L. Png is a Distinguished Professor at the National University of Singapore's (NUS) Business School. He is currently an NUS Fellow at the Centre for Advanced Study in Behavioral Sciences at Stanford. Png has a rich academic history, having been a faculty member at the Anderson School of Management at the University of California, Los Angeles from 1985 to 1996, and the Hong Kong University of Science and Technology from 1993 to 1996. He has also been a visiting professor at prestigious institutions such as the Tuck School of Business at Dartmouth College and the Dyson School at Cornell University. Png obtained his first-class honours degree in Economics from the University of Cambridge in 1978 and completed his PhD at the Stanford Graduate School of Business in 1985. His research interests lie in economics, productivity, and innovation. He has worked on projects like the Service Productivity Innovation Research (SPIRE) funded by the Social Sciences Research Council in Singapore. Png's contributions to the field include the publication of 'Managerial Economics' in multiple editions, adapted into several languages. He is fluent in both English and Mandarin Chinese, and enjoys leisure activities with his family.
